The proper use of statistical methods is essential in food processing and biotechnology, and very few publications have focused on the practical application of these methods. This book utilizes case studies to explain the corresponding basics with a focus on understanding how and when to use the appropriate statistical methods. The text is structured according to practical applications, starting from data collection and data treatment, moving to product development, process control and analytical methods. Practical Examples of Using Statistics in Food and Biotechnology begins with a detailed introduction to statistics and their use in food processing. The first main section focuses on statistics for data collection and treatment featuring scales of measurement, sampling and summarizing and presenting data. Another section looks at statistics for food product and process development, examining mixture experiments for different food groups from meat and fish to vegetables, juices, rice and olive oils. Further sections focus on statistical process control, statistics for sensory science and a wide range of analytical methods including LC-MS/MS and other cutting edge methods. In providing practical, hands-on information on the use of statistics in food processing, this work will be of major importance for food professionals, industry staff and researchers in food and biotechnology. .

The idea is to have a book, which explains the use of statistical methods which are mostly used in food and biotechnology and the corresponding basics in form of case studies. The focus will be on understanding how and when to use the appropriate statistical techniques. Emphasis has will be placed on pre-requisites (statistical reasoning and planning of experiments) and the appropriate use of parametric statistical methods.

Written specifically for biotechnology scientists, engineers, and quality professionals, this book describes and demonstrates the proper application of statistical methods throughout Chemistry, Manufacturing, and Controls (CMC). Filled with case studies, examples, and easy-to-follow explanations of how to perform statistics in modern software, it is the first book on CMC statistics written primarily for practitioners. While statisticians will also benefit from this book, it is written particularly for industry professionals who don’t have access to a CMC statistician or who want to be more independent in the design and analysis of their experiments. Provides an introduction to the statistical concepts important in the biotechnology industry Focuses on concepts with theoretical details kept to a minimum Includes lots of real examples and case studies to illustrate the methods Uses JMP software for implementation of the methods Offers a text suitable for scientists in the industry with some quantitative training Written and edited by seasoned veterans of the biotechnology industry, this book will prove useful to a wide variety of biotechnology professionals. The book brings together individual chapters that showcase the use of statistics in the most salient areas of CMC.

Introduction to Food Biotechnology available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Universities throughout the US and the rest of the world offer Food Biotechnology courses. However, until now, professors lacked a single, comprehensive text to present to their students. Introduction to Food Biotechnology describes, explains, and discusses biotechnology within the context of human nutrition, food production, and food processing. Written for undergraduate students in Food Science and Nutrition who do not have a background in molecular biology, it provides clear explanations of the broad range of topics that comprise the field of food biotechnology. Students will gain an understanding of the methods and rationales behind the genetic modification of plants and animals, as well as an appreciation of the associated risks to the environment and to public health. Introduction to Food Biotechnology examines cell culture, transgenic organisms, regulatory policy, safety issues, and consumer concerns. It covers microbial biotechnology in depth, emphasizing applications to the food industry and methods of large-scale cultivation of microbes and other cells. It also explores the potential of biotechnology to affect food security, risks, and other ethical problems. Biotechnology can be used as a tool within many disciplines, including food science, nutrition, dietetics, and agriculture. Using numerous examples, Introduction to Food Biotechnology lays a solid foundation in all areas of food biotechnology and provides a comprehensive review of the biological and chemical concepts that are important in each discipline. The book develops an understanding of the potential contributions of food biotechnology to the food industry, and towards improved food safety and public health.
